Rigid Membrane Keypads
| Rigid keypads carry out switching functions and enhance the final product with a tailored decorative appearance. They can be directly connected to the electronic equipment via a pcb mounted connector of your choice. They consist of several layers of polyester, double sided PCB or stainless steel/aluminium support plate. Associated electronic assembly can be added to the rear of the PCB |

| The technologies | ||||||
Without tactile feedback |
With tactile feedback by snap dome |
With tactile feedback by key embossing |
||||
| Mechanical specifications | ||||||
| Contact force :2 N +/- 20% Contact travel :0,21 mm +/-15% Type of contact :silver ink Operations :10 000 000 |
Contact force :2.5 N +/- 20% Contact travel :0,48 mm +/-15% Type of contact : stainless steel dome + silver ink Operations :1 000 000 Snap Dome 6 to 20mm |
Contact force :1 to 4 N +/- 30
% Contact travel :0,5 to 1 mm +/-15% Type of contact :silver ink Operations :1 000 000 |
||||
|
PCB specification |
||||||
| PCB Track Finish Copper tin Gold over nickel Gold Flash Solder masking |
PCB Thickness 0.80mm 1.60mm 2.4mm 3.2mm |
Customer Specified Components Connectors PEM Studs PEM Standoffs Associated Electronics |
||||
| Climatic specifications | ||||||
| Operating temperature : - 25° to + 65°C Storage temperature : - 30° to + 85°C Front face sealing : IP 65 |
Operating temperature : - 25° to + 65°C Storage temperature : - 30° to + 85°C Front face sealing : IP 65 |
Operating temperature : - 25° to + 40°C Storage temperature : - 30° to + 70°C Front face sealing : IP 65 |
||||
| Electrical specifications | ||||||
| Nominal operating voltage : 24 V Maximum operating voltage : 50 V Minimum operating voltage : 1 V Nominal intensity : 30 mA Maximum switchable power : 500 mW Contact circuit resistance : 1 ohm/cm (1 mm track) Dielectric strength : 250 V rms. Insulation resistance at 100 V : > 100 Mohms Maximum contact bounce : < 5 ms Compatible with TTL & CMOS circuits |
